The capital will be used to expand manufacturing capacity over the next two years, pursue backward integration into components manufacturing and strengthen the company’s global footprint.
“Beyond capital, Trident Growth Partners and Amicus Capital bring deep domestic and global relationships and shared conviction of building our company into a leading global player. Their confidence in our vision validates our belief that India can compete at the highest levels of global manufacturing through engineering excellence and operational discipline,” N. Jehangir, founder, said.
SFO offers vertically integrated design-to-manufacturing capabilities across 24 units in Kochi, Bangalore and Pune. Its competencies span hardware design, printed circuit board assembly, box builds, sheet metal, plastics, cable and wire harness, magnetics and optronics.
“SFO Technologies exemplifies the kind of customer-first, execution-led businesses TGP aims to back. We were particularly impressed by SFO’s breadth and depth of capabilities, disciplined operations, and deep focus on customer solutions,” said Rajesh Ramaiah, managing partner, Trident Growth Partners.
